Default Getting a Unisaw home

imo .. you want to disassemble and reassemble anyway.. so..

pull off the fence system
remove the extension wings
remove the motor
that leaves the enclosed stand and top
you could remove the top also

you are going to want to adjust all these parts anyway.. so you may as
well move in parts, so they don't get damaged and then put it together
properly

the heaviest of those parts is probably 200#

grap a couple neighbors
